STATEHOUSE (March 1, 2017) – A local graduate is gaining experience as an intern with State Rep. Jeff Thompson (R-Lizton) and his fellow members of the House of Representatives during the 2017 legislative session.

Ethan Truax, a resident of Pittsboro, is the son of Hal and Susan Truax. Truax attends Purdue University where he is majoring in classical studies.

As a legislative intern, Truax corresponds with constituents through phone calls, letters and emails. He also helps staff committee hearings and floor proceedings.

“Through the House internship program, college-level students have the unique opportunity to see firsthand how state government operates,” Thompson said. “I strongly encourage interested students in our community to apply for the internship next session.”

The House of Representatives offers paid internship opportunities to college students, law-school students, graduate students and recent college graduates for the duration of each legislative session.
